Service Area Demographics
The Thoreau Water & Sanitation District serves a community with a median household income of $45,664 and an estimated 4,426 residents across its service area. Approximately 47% of housing stock was built before 1986, which increases the likelihood of lead service lines and older plumbing.
Environmental Justice Note: 82% of the population in this service area is classified as disadvantaged under EPA's EJScreen criteria. Communities with higher disadvantaged populations often face disproportionate environmental and health burdens, including aging water infrastructure and limited resources for remediation.

System Overview
Thoreau Water & Sanitation District (EPA ID: NM3508817) is a community water system in New Mexico that serves approximately 1,173 people from groundwater sources.
This system provides water to 2 ZIP codes across 2 communities.
Violation History
Status breakdown for accepted records with record years 2021-2026: 9 resolved, 0 archived, 0 addressed, and 3 unaddressed. Under this source contract, current noncompliance is the sum of addressed and unaddressed records. Archived and resolved records are excluded from current noncompliance.
